Henri has $24,000 invested in stocks and bonds. The amount in stocks is $6,000 more than three times the amount in bonds. Call t

he amount that Henri invested in stocks s and the amount he invested in bonds b.

Answer:

Bonds: $4,500

Stocks: $19,500

Step-by-step explanation:

In order to solve this you just need to create a litte equation, to represent the bonds we will use "x" so Bonds equals "x" and the stocks are three times the amount of bonds plus 6,000 that is 3x+6,000, if you add both the result will be $24,000

So the equation would be:

x+ (3x+6,000)=24,000\\4x+6,000=24,000\\4x=24,000-6,000\\4x=18,000\\x=4,500
